Priming of immune responses against transporter associated with antigen processing (TAP)-deficient tumours: tumour direct priming
Immunology, 10/12/09
Li XL et al. – The data suggest that direct priming by TAP1 and B7.1 co–expressing tumour cells is potentially a major mechanism to facilitate immune responses against TAP–deficient tumour cells.
